Part 1 - http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=qgr9qVBcnQM Part 2 - http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=eEhjqb2jGm0 IMHO dirty fighting is the BEST tree for gunslinger and snipers in PVP. It allows for the highest DPS, mobility and versatility in being able to fight and win against most other classes. I don't say much about why I think it is the best tree in the videos, so I'll say here that I have tried all three trees extensively and have found that for PVP, DF is the king. You don't have to worry about people line of sighting you as much because you only rely on wounding shots channels rather than aimed shots and charged bursts. You can be incredibly mobile and still do tons of damage, you can kite people, and you don't have to be a turret. I have hit 900k damage in a voidstar in this spec with lots of healers and idiots who stand in flybys, so trust me when I say you can pump out the damage in this spec. Furthermore, the burst from wounding shots is insane. People who tell you sharpshooter has higher burst than dirty fighting haven't watched someone melt after 1 channel of wounding shots. sir_shenanigans Posted February 16, 2013 Author Share Posted February 16, 2013 Sharpshooter has amazing burst and 40% accuracy reduction is actually very good group utility, not to mention I think that DF has awful energy management. The 45% accuracy debuff might be okay if the debuff lasted longer or the cooldown on the ability was shorter. IDK most classes do yellow damage and have 115% special attack accuracy on those attacks, so 45% debuff puts them at 70% special attack accuracy. So it helps, but meh. DF has higher burst. Wounding shots channels are insane.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
